]> git.puffer.fish Git - matthieu/frr.git/commitdiff
ospfd: fix argument parsing for distribute-list
authorChristian Franke <chris@opensourcerouting.org>
Tue, 4 Dec 2012 19:31:16 +0000 (11:31 -0800)
committerScott Feldman <sfeldma@cumulusnetworks.com>
Mon, 7 Jan 2013 17:59:48 +0000 (09:59 -0800)
Use the correct argument for the protocol lookup in
ospf distribute-list commands.

Signed-off-by: Christian Franke <chris@opensourcerouting.org>
Signed-off-by: Scott Feldman <sfeldma@cumulusnetworks.com>
ospfd/ospf_vty.c

index 3655cfe1819851dc30ac302f9d9364981b8dff17..862ef95a328854579b77f24042e74f2346cfed91 100644 (file)
@@ -6042,7 +6042,7 @@ DEFUN (ospf_distribute_list_out,
   int source;
 
   /* Get distribute source. */
-  source = proto_redistnum(AFI_IP, argv[0]);
+  source = proto_redistnum(AFI_IP, argv[1]);
   if (source < 0 || source == ZEBRA_ROUTE_OSPF)
     return CMD_WARNING;
 
@@ -6061,7 +6061,7 @@ DEFUN (no_ospf_distribute_list_out,
   struct ospf *ospf = vty->index;
   int source;
 
-  source = proto_redistnum(AFI_IP, argv[0]);
+  source = proto_redistnum(AFI_IP, argv[1]);
   if (source < 0 || source == ZEBRA_ROUTE_OSPF)
     return CMD_WARNING;